Some patients benefit by having their bypass surgery performed without using the heart-lung machine. This selection has to be made base on patient specifications. The surgical incision — the splitting of the chest along the breastbone — is the same in either traditional or off-pump coronary artery bypass surgery. Post operative recovery may be faster in the beating heart surgery patients.
